
Help DogLost in the search for Ozzie
Hi, My name is Nikki and I am raising funds to help DogLost to locate and bring home Ozzie who has been missing on the Lizard Peninsula, Cornwall since 10/05/24.
Ozzie was lost by his owner when she was on holiday in Mullion, and has been on an incredible journey ever since, with regular sightings all the way along the coast. He is a feisty, brave and very lovable dog, who has won the hearts of the dozens of volunteers who have been out searching for him day and night, and have been printing and distributing hundreds of flyers and posters, and reporting sightings to a dedicated Facebook page and group.
Unfortunately he is too afraid for people to approach him and this is where DogLost have stepped in, tirelessly offering volunteer support and expertise. Now, thanks to the use of their traps and cameras, we have had some regular sightings of Ozzie and have him returning to a 'safe' area with food.
